[DBNETLIB] [ConnectionOpen (SECDoClientHandshake ()).]Ошибка безопасности SSL
Наш веб-сервер ASP/IIS взаимодействует с сервером БД SQL 2005.
В конце концов, без шаблона, некоторые страницы начинают показывать ошибку вместо содержимого страницы:
[DBNETLIB] [ConnectionOpen (SECDoClientHandshake ()).]Ошибка безопасности SSL.
Перезагрузка веб-сервера решает эту проблему.
Кто-нибудь знает об этом?
2 ответов:
Некоторые вещи, на которые вам стоит обратить внимание:
- низкая пропускная способность сервера БД (см. http://support.microsoft.com/kb/322144 )
- проблемные сертификаты на сервере БД, например самозаверяющие сертификаты
- режим проверки подлинности SQL-только для Windows, или SQL и Windows
На случай, если другие случайно столкнутся с этим, когда их сертификаты истекают, и зададутся вопросом, почему их SQL-сервер выдает ошибки SSL...
Это сработало для меня после удаления нежелательных сертификатов... установка сертификата=0 в реестре:
HKLM\SOFTWARE\Microsoft\MSSQLServer\MSSQLServer\SuperSocketNetLib REG_SZ сертификат=0
Подробнее об этом читайте здесь: http://blogs.technet.com/b/taraj/archive/2009/01/07/sql-server-the-best-database-server-to-work-on.aspx
Comments